A Powerful Look at the Concealed Cost of Food stuff

Just one Fork begins by addressing what it phone calls “The Tranquil Cost of How We Eat.” The website points out that over 92 billion land animals are farmed for meals on a yearly basis, though trillions of aquatic animals are killed on a yearly basis. These staggering quantities are paired with conversations about deforestation, greenhouse fuel emissions, and the large land needs of animal agriculture.

For that World

Environmental sustainability is another core concentration. A person Fork highlights the landmark Oxford study led by Joseph Poore, which discovered that plant-primarily based eating plans considerably cut down land use, emissions, and environmental damage. According to the Site, animal agriculture occupies all around eighty% of worldwide farmland whilst returning only a small percentage of calories to human beings.

The positioning provides sophisticated environmental info in a transparent and understandable way. Statistics about water usage, Amazon deforestation, and carbon emissions aid readers know how dietary choices affect climate change and biodiversity.

Plant-Based Living and Human Wellbeing

Further than ethics and sustainability, One Fork also explores the developing human body of exploration supporting plant-centered nutrition. The website references key scientific experiments such as the Adventist Well being Scientific studies, EPIC-Oxford, as well as the China Research, all of which advise that weight loss plans centered all-around plants are connected with lower costs of heart disease, type two diabetes, and several varieties of most cancers.
